Angina symptoms and quality of life after tailored therapy in obese patients presenting with ischemia and non-obstructive coronary arteries: findings from the INOCA-IT registry

AbstractIntroduction

Obesity is a crucial risk factor involved in coronary artery disease (CAD); however, data about possible association with ischemia and non-obstructive CAD (INOCA) endotypes are limited and the effects of a tailored therapy in obese patients are poorly investigated. The aim of this sub-analysis was to investigate possible differences in terms of angina symptoms and quality of life between obese and non-obese patients as well as the effects of a tailored therapy in both groups.

Materials and methods

The analysis was performed on data from the INOCA-IT Registry, which consecutively enrolled patients with angina and/or inducible myocardial ischemia, without obstructive CAD, who underwent full invasive coronary functional assessment. Obese patients were defined as those with a BMI ≥ 30 kg/m2. Angina symptoms and quality of life were assessed using respectively the Seattle Angina Questionnaire (SAQ) and the EQ-5D-5L questionnaire.

Results

213 patients were included in the registry and 52 (24%) were considered obese. Women were equally represented (Obese group: 69% and Non-Obese group: 57%, p=0.14). Obese patients presented more often with hypertension (85%) and dyslipidemia (85%) as compared with Non-Obese patients (57%, p<0.01 and 66%, p<0.01). At the admission, no significant difference was found between the two groups in terms of symptoms classified according to the Canadian Cardiovascular Society (CCS), but a significant difference in terms of dyspnoea classified according to the New York Heart Association (NYHA) with a larger amount of obese patients classified in NYHA class 2 as compared with non-obese patients (61% vs 40%, p=0.04). In addition, obese patients presented with a significantly lower SAQ summary score (55±13 vs 60±15, p=0.04) and SAQ angina frequency domain (51±23 vs 59±26, p=0.04) as compared with non-obese patients. Although the EuroQol Visual Analogue Scale (EQ-VAS) did not significantly differ between the two groups, obese patients showed higher EQ-5D-5L domains for mobility, self-care and pain discomfort (Figure 1). The prevalence of both INOCA and CMD endotypes did not significantly differ between the two groups. Stratified medical therapy was significantly effective in improving both symptoms and quality of life in both groups. However, at follow up, obese patients presented with significantly higher EQ5D5L domain values for mobility (1.58 ± 0.76 vs 1.28±0.59, p=0.01) and usual activity (1.63±0.77 vs 1.38±0.67, p=0.048) as compared with non-obese patients (Figure 2).

Conclusions

Among patients presenting with INOCA, obese patients had higher prevalence of cardiovascular risk factors as compared with non-obese patients, with more severe symptoms at admission and no differences in terms of INOCA endotypes distribution.
